#fa1cf0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fa1cf0 is composed of 98% red, 11% green and 94.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 88.8% magenta, 4%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 302.7 degrees, a saturation of 95.7% and a lightness of 54.5%. #fa1cf0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ff38ff with #f500e1. Closest websafe color is: #ff33ff.

Shades and Tints of #fa1cf0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030003 is the darkest color, while #ffeff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#fa1cf0
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8f878f is the less saturated color, while #fa1cf0 is the most saturated one.
